A scheming producer and his mousy
accountant aim to produce the biggest flop on Broadway in Mel Brooks' laugh-outloud
spectacle. Bialystock and Bloom! Those names should strike terror and hysteria in
anyone familiar with Mel Brooks' classic cult comedy film. Now as a big musical, The Producers once again sets the standard for modern, outrageous, in-your-face humor. It is a truly "boffo"
hit, winning a record twelve Tony Awards and wowing capacity crowds night after night.
With a truly hysterical book co-written by Mel Brooks and Thomas Meehan
(Annie) and music and lyrics by Mr. Brooks, The Producers skewers
Broadway traditions and takes no prisoners as it proudly proclaims itself
an "equal opportunity offender!"
